TDI’s plantation drive in Van Mahotsav Week
Sonipat, July 11, 2022: TDI International School organised a plantation drive during the ‘Van Mahotsav Week’ on Saturday, 9 July 2022, with an aim to plant as many saplings as possible.

The aim of the activity was to create awareness towards the conservation of forests and plantation of trees among people. The drive witnessed participation from everyone associated with the organisation. President Ravi Dahiya, General Secretary Chander Sehjwany, Former President Jagbir Chikara (TDI Kingsbury), along with parents and other faculty members of the school planted saplings in their societies.

“We always strive to create awareness about the conservation of the environment. We look forward to ample participation from students so that they constitute an aware and vigilant population of the country. Our faculty has been equally helpful in bringing up a bright future for the country in the form of responsible citizens.” said Harender Kumar Sharma, Principal, TDI International School.
